Output 7d14a326383b91afe41a09cef3087086bdf3af625a1cbcb09ab090635423a658:3

value
3872270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c020d3ccb19331e33b6a286f82665bf1125ba848 OP_EQUAL
address
MRR3J9PCSN2TzdKV3uc9xmEfece56KA7YQ
transaction
7d14a326383b91afe41a09cef3087086bdf3af625a1cbcb09ab090635423a658
spent
true